I have always had huge boobs and wanted to get some of the weight taken off, I also had a saggy belly that laid on my legs when I sat down, I wanted to get a tighter core and rid of lose skin. It started out well looking good. I won't lie the first few days are so painful. After 3 weeks I noticed my skin going black on my scar from my tummy tuck. It went neurosis and ever since then it has been a roller coaster ride. It is a very long process to heal and is so emotional seeing something like this on my own body. Today on August 11 I went and had is debrided and am hoping it will start healing faster now that the dead gross tissue is out of it. I will keep you posted. I do smoke cigarettes and have cut back from where I was. I am at 1-4 a day instead of 10-15.

Hi, I am an ex smoker of 20 years. I quit about 2 months before my procedure. I also ended up getting a Necrosis Wound. I am going in to get it debride this week so that we can start the healing process. I am so frustrated and tired. I feel like I have more pain now then before. I'm now six weeks post op and I feel as though my whole healing process has been delayed due to this hole! You are about 3 weeks ahead of me in the Wound healing process and they appear to be about the same size. I would like to know if the debridement hurt and if it hurts to to the wet to dry dressings? I do feel pain from the edges of my Wound and when my dressings stick to it or anything presses on it. Oh wow I also smell like walking death! Any advise you have on my next little while of healing would be greatly appreciated.
August 31, 2015
The debriding was not painful at all. They only remove dead tissue which has no feeling. The smell will get better after debriding, it is an awful smell. The wet to dry dressing is not painful and seems to be pulling a lot of the dead tissue from my wound that the dr. Could not get to. I do have a few spots where the nerves are coming back on the sides of my wound, that does get painful and annoying, I have been using a neosporin with pain reliever in it in those spots which seems to cut down on sone of the pain and ibprofin seems to take the edge off too. I am sorry you are going through this, it is very frustrating and emotional. Hang in there. My wound is looking better everyday since debriding. Good luck to you.
